Abstract

Indonesia's coastal and marine areas have the highest biodiversity. In recent times, the quality of the coast and the sea has begun to decline due to natural activities and human activities (exploitation of natural resources and environmental pollution). Efforts to establish an environmentally sound school is a concrete solution to address conservation problems so far, namely changing the paradigm by growing awareness of love for the coastal and marine environment from an early age and is expected to have a positive impact on the environmental conservation paradigm in the future. The purpose of this activity is to provide understanding and knowledge about the coastal and marine environment to elementary school, junior high school, high school, from this activity it is expected to create a sense of care and love for the coast and the sea. is the delivery of material in an effective, communicative and fun way interspersed with games by the resource persons, besides that, to measure the level of success of this activity, pre-test and post-test were given to participants, then from the results/values ​​of pre and post-test a pired T-test was carried out. Based on the results of the pre-test and post-test assessments, it can be concluded that there was a significant change in the students' scores, namely an increase in knowledge after getting the introduction to the coastal and marine environment
